No comments: Swedish govt on Greta Thunberg's remarks on farmers protest - Greta is a climate activist and has drawn global attention to India's farmers' protest.
In response to a WION question on tweets by Greta Thunberg, who is a Swedish national, on farmers' protest, the Swedish Foreign Ministry said it has "no comments on this matter." Greta has been a climate activist and drawn global attention on the issue.
A New Alliance Rising In The East – Turkey, Azerbaijan, Pakistan, China – And Its Enemies – The U.S. and India
February 3, 2021 | By Alberto M. Fernandez
The year 2021 marks the emergence of a new Eastern alliance. MEMRI has been the first to richly document its rise, illustrated by a wide variety of media content.[1] Brought into sharp relief by the bloody November 2020 war between Azerbaijan and the Armenians of Artsakh, the alliance between three authoritarian regimes – in Turkey, Azerbaijan, and Pakistan – seems to have acquired a surprising silent partner in the People s Republic of China. The recently released report titled the “Smuggling In India Report 2019-20” by the Directorate of Revenue Intelligence (DRI) revealed that the Customs and domain experts recently carried out two crucial seizures of items possibly linked to missiles. The first seizure was of a consignment of chemical, which was possibly a dual-use chemical the one that could be used as a propellant in missiles.
The second seizure was a more significant one, as an auto-clave was seized at Kandla port that was routed towards Pakistan s Port Qasim. The autoclave was seized from a Chinese ship named Dai Cui Yun, carried a Hong Kong flag and had left Jiangyin port on Yangtze River in Jiangsu province of China bound for Pakistan s Port Qasim.
Egyptian Air Force displays SCALP cruise missile
03 February 2021
by Jeremy Binnie
An MBDA SCALP cruise missile appeared for the first time in official Egyptian military media when one was seen in a 2 February video of a joint exercise with the French Air Force.
An Egyptian and French officer stand in front of a SCALP cruise missile in a still from the exercise video. (Egyptian Ministry of Defence)
The SCALP was partially seen in both a photograph and a video released by the Ministry of Defence showing the exercise. It was displayed inside a hangar with other weapons arranged around a Rafale fitted with a Talios targeting system.
